The General Administration for Women’s Development in the Capital Sana’a on Monday organized a cultural event on the anniversary of the  Al-Walaya Day,on which Imam Ali ibn Abi Talib was openly declared by the Prophet Muhammad (pbuh) to be his mawla.

In the event, Director of the Empowerment Department, Huda al-Marwani stressed the importance of commemorating the Day of Guardianship to emphasize the guardianship of God, His Messenger, and Imam Ali, peace be upon him, and hostility to their enemies.

Al-Marwani blessed the great victories in targeting American, Israeli, and British ships, and the victories of the security services in arresting the American and Israeli spy cell, and thwarting all plans targeting the homeland.

For her part, cultural activist Mervat al-Sawari pointed out that commemorating the Day of Guardianship is an important station in the history of the Islamic nation to gain from the principles, values, morals, and courage of Imam Ali, peace be upon him.

She denounced the crimes of genocide committed by the Zionist entity against the Palestinian people in the Gaza Strip, noting the positions of the Yemeni people in support of the Palestinian cause.
